Buy-out award for incoming chief executive officer

BP p.l.c. (the "Company") announces that on 29 April 2026 it granted the following share awards (the "Awards") to Meg O'Neill in connection with her appointment as the Company's chief executive officer which took effect from 1 April 2026. The Awards were granted pursuant to a bespoke share plan as permitted by UKLR 9.3.2R established for the purpose of granting these one-off awards and on the terms set out in a Deed of Grant (the "Deed") dated 29 April 2026.

Level and purpose of Award

The Awards have been granted to replace the remuneration forfeited by Ms O'Neill on leaving her previous employer, Woodside Energy Group Ltd (Woodside) and are consistent with the 2026 directors' remuneration policy and as disclosed in the 2025 directors' remuneration report.

The foregone remuneration comprised a combination of restricted share awards and performance share awards with overlapping vesting periods extending up to five years.

Structure of the Award

The Awards take the following forms:

● Restricted share awards, which replace forfeited restricted share awards and performance share awards due to vest in 2027 and 2028, with in-flight performance valued at 50% of maximum and,

● Performance share awards, which replace the forfeited unvested performance share awards and are subject to the Company's relative TSR performance.

The number of shares subject to the Awards has been calculated using the 90-day average share prices of bp and Woodside and the applicable foreign exchange rate, in each case prior to the effective date of Ms O'Neill's appointment on 1 April 2026.

Number of shares subject to award

Name Award
Meg O'Neill 1,901,277 ordinary shares - Restricted Share Award
809,232 ordinary shares - Performance Share Award

The Awards will vest over a period of five years subject to the terms as set out in the Deed and in the case of the Performance Share Award, satisfaction of applicable performance conditions.

Ms O'Neill will be entitled to receive dividend equivalents payable in cash in respect of Restricted Share Awards and in shares on vesting in respect of Performance Share Award.

EDIP performance shares 2026-2028 award

BP p.l.c. (the "Company") announces that, on 29 April 2026, conditional performance share awards (the "Awards") were made under the bp Executive Directors' Incentive Plan (the "Plan"). The Awards were made in accordance with the rules of the Plan and the 2026 directors' remuneration policy (the "Policy") and as provided for in the 2025 directors' remuneration report (the "Report"), both of which were approved by shareholders at the Annual General Meeting ("AGM") held on 23 April 2026.

Level of award

The People & Remuneration Committee (the "Committee") has made these Awards at 500% of base salary for the chief executive officer (pro-rated to her employment start date of 1 April 2026) and the deputy chief executive officer and at 450% of base salary for the chief financial officer, in line with the Policy. In calculating the number of bp shares over which these Awards have been made, the Committee has applied the average price of bp shares over the 90 calendar days up to and including the AGM that was held on 23 April 2026 (£5.18).

The Committee retains absolute discretion to adjust the formulaic outcome at the time of vesting of the Awards where it considers that outcome does not appropriately reflect shareholder experience over the performance period.

Performance conditions

As set out in the Policy and Report, Awards are subject to a three-year performance period and will vest on the Vesting Date, being the later of the third anniversary of grant and the determination of performance against a combination of the following financial and strategic measures:

● Relative total shareholder return (30%) assessed against a benchmarking group, comprising Chevron, Eni, ExxonMobil, Shell and TotalEnergies;

● Return on average capital employed (25%);

● Adjusted free cash flow (25%); and

● Cumulative reduction percentage in operated carbon emissions (20%).

Number of shares subject to award

Name Award
Meg O'Neill* 1,415,701 ordinary shares
Carol Howle** 1,455,598 ordinary shares
Kate Thomson 776,640 ordinary shares

* The award has been pro-rated to reflect Ms O'Neill's employment start date of 1 April 2026.

** Although as deputy chief executive officer Carol Howle is not an executive director, she is eligible to receive the Awards in line with the Policy and Report.

Upon vesting at the Vesting Date, any vested shares will normally be subject to a further three-year retention period ending on the sixth anniversary of the commencement of the performance period (31 December 2031).

EDIP deferred shares 2025 award

BP p.l.c. (the "Company") announces that on 29 April 2026 the following conditional share award (the "Award") was made to the chief financial officer under the bp Executive Directors' Incentive Plan (the "Plan").  The Award was made in accordance with the rules of the Plan and the 2026 directors' remuneration policy (the "Policy") and as provided for in the 2025 directors' remuneration report (the "Report"), which were approved by shareholders on 23 April 2026.

Level of award

The Award represents fifty per cent of the 2025 annual bonus which is required to be deferred into ordinary shares. In calculating the number of bp shares over which this Award has been made, the People & Remuneration Committee (the "Committee") has applied the average price of bp shares over the 90 calendar days up to and including the annual general meeting that was held on 23 April 2026 (£5.18).

Number of shares subject to award

Name Award
Kate Thomson 149,178 ordinary shares

These Award will vest in three years in accordance with the rules of the Plan. The chief financial officer will be entitled to the value of reinvested dividends on those ordinary shares which vest.
